"I stayed at the Tremont because I wanted to stay within walk in distance of the Polar Express. I booked a suite. I did valet so I do not know about other parking options.
Pros:
1. Check in was easy.
2. The room was huge. Plenty of space in living area. Bedroom has plenty of room. Bathroom is big and has all toiletry necessities.
3. Within walking distance of shopping and dining.
4. Kid friendly.
Cons:
1. Food at the restaurant in lobby was horrible.

What can I see and do near Galveston Art League Gallery?
You might want to spend some time browsing the exhibits at Galveston Railroad Museum, Texas Seaport Museum or Moody Mansion Museum. East End Historic District, Galveston Seawall and Grand 1894 Opera House are some of the notable landmarks to see in the area. You can enjoy live performances at Strand Theatre and Pier 21 Theater.
